⭐️ Бэкендеры, с какой командой у вас мэтч? Проверяйте на Вайб-чеке → vibe.habr.com

QA automation engineer (Python) / Инженер по тестированию (TATLIN.FLEX)

Местоположение и тип занятости

Москва, Санкт-Петербург, Нижний НовгородПолный рабочий деньМожно удаленно

Компания

Будущее в наших руках

Описание вакансии

О компании и команде

YADRO — это российская технологическая компания, объединяющая направления разработки и производства вычислительных платформ, систем обработки и хранения данных, телекоммуникационного и сетевого оборудования, клиентских устройств, микропроцессорных ядер и fabless-производство микропроцессоров.

R&D центры расположены в Москве, Санкт-Петербурге, Екатеринбурге, Нижнем Новгороде и Минске, есть собственное производство в Московской области и инновационное производство полного цикла в городе Дубна.

Департамент разработки Системы Хранения Данных (СХД) TATLIN.FLEX занимается разработкой, тестированием и документированием полноценной СХД со своим Software-Defined Storage (SDS) на борту.

От разработки до тестирования применяются Agile практики c элементами Waterfall. Мы стремимся комбинировать различные подходы для достижения наибольшей производительности.

Чем предстоит заниматься

    • тестированием сложных программно-аппаратных комплексов (ПАК);
    • разработкой и выполнением тест-планов и тестовых сценариев (тест кейсов);
    • исследованием воспроизведения ошибок (bugs), а также верификацией исправлений (fixes);
    • подготовкой тестовых сред и инфраструктуры к тестам и поддержкой тестовых сред (используя платформы виртуализации);
    • выполнением функциональных, регрессионных и нагрузочных тестирований (ручных, автоматических и полуавтоматических тестов);
    • разработкой и отладкой автоматических тестов и выбор фреймворков;
    • регулярным запуском, поддержкой работоспособности и ручной проверкой упавших авто-тестов;
    • созданием тестовых инструкций и тестовой документации.

    Ожидания от кандидата

    • знание и практический опыт написания авто-тестов на языке Python (для тестирования бекенда);
    • знание и практический опыт использования фреймворка PyTest;
    • понимание базовых принципов организации процесса тестирования и жизненного цикла разработки ПО и ПАК;
    • хорошее знание Unix/Linux операционных систем и команд пользователя;
    • опыт практического использования языка bash;
    • базовые навыки по работе с компьютерными сетями (TCP/IP);
    • понимание процесса CI/СD.

    Дополнительно приветствуем

    • опыт создания и выполнения тестовых планов и тестовых сценариев;
    • знакомство с аппаратной архитектурой СХД и серверов;
    • опыт работы с системами Jira / Confluence / TestRail / CI-CD Jenkins / Bitbucket / Git;
    • опыт проведения нагрузочного тестирования;
    • базовые знания в области виртуализации.

    Условия работы

    • возможность выбрать удобный формат работы: гибрид, офис, удаленная работа;
    • конкурентный уровень заработной платы для нас это не просто слова, а - принцип;
    • обучение и развитие: учебный портал с курсами и лекциями от внешних и внутренних экспертов, а также дополнительное профессиональное обучение и изучение английского языка;
    • программа поддержки инноваций: премии за научные достижения, публикацию статей, выступления на конференциях и регистрацию патентов;
    • "Лекторий", в котором мы организовываем встречи с выдающимися экспертами в области технологий;
    • забота о здоровье: ДМС с первых дней работы + стоматология, а также льготные условия страхования близких;
    • поддержка в личных вопросах: консультации юристов, психологов, экспертов по ЗОЖ и управлению финансами;
    • открытое общение: регулярные онлайн-встречи всей команды YADRO;
    • программа рекомендаций: рекомендуя друзей или бывших коллег, вы получаете не только возможность работать вместе, но и денежные бонусы.